Transaction b667132176580bb9f48d077051a1d924e48832a94d7ef02138b118b68102728e
1 Input
2 Outputs
- b667132176580bb9f48d077051a1d924e48832a94d7ef02138b118b68102728e:0
- b667132176580bb9f48d077051a1d924e48832a94d7ef02138b118b68102728e:1
value 4860099
address 1HtpHHKag3XvvVU4TypFgXaf9TG3i9NA6z
value 20000000
address 1CDdezTXm7f8bcZVQYbuTC62taCaxrH5pH